Legendary actor Peter O'Toole, best known for his role in "Lawrence Of Arabia", was laid to rest here Dec 21.
Peter passed away Dec 14 following a long illness. He was 81.
The funeral was held at the Golders Green Crematorium, reports femalefirst.co.uk.
The service, which was attended by his ex-wife, Welsh actress Sian Phillips, was followed by a wake at the late actor's house.
During the funeral, his daughter Kate O'Toole addressed the congregation and said: "The world has lost a great actor, but I'm not concerned with that. I simply have lost a great dad and the best friend I ever had. Daddy made me laugh more than anyone else I have ever met in my life."
The attendees also included pop star Sting and band Alabama 3.
